Hen Pheasant - East Blatchington garden - 28 8 2022
I don't know who was more startled - me or this hen pheasant, when I found it in my green house. She had the good sense to leave via the open roof window and disappeared into the shrubbery at the far corner of the garden. She hung around long enough for me to get my camera. She eventually left over the fence pursued by Oscar, one of the many cats that frequent our garden.
According to my brother-in-law - she looks to be a young bird, hatched this spring.
